NOOWORKS is a brand-operated apparel e-commerce site, not a third-party seller marketplace. The site emphasizes “ARTIST DESIGNED SLOW APPAREL,” “LIMITED EDITION,” “MADE IN CALIFORNIA,” and “WOMAN OWNED,” positioning itself as a slow-fashion clothing brand built around artist collaborations, limited production, and California manufacturing.
In terms of categories, NOOWORKS covers coveralls, dresses, tops, bottoms, jackets, bags, hats and scarves, accessories, paper goods, kids’ clothing, home goods, and resale items. Its core differentiation comes from artist-designed prints; for example, the Wildflowers collection features work by Chi Nwosu. On the supply chain side, the site repeatedly highlights that all clothing is made in California and that materials are sourced in the U.S. whenever possible. Size coverage is relatively inclusive, with most styles ranging from XS to 5X, and some coveralls available in XXS.
The site operates as a retail shopping model, with no information about commissions or marketplace platform fees. Sampled listings show the Scoop Top at $64, the Brenda Dress at $108, the Spaghetti Slip at $118, the Lucy Dress at $142, the Twill Coveralls at $211, and the Linen Princess Dress at $218. In the sale section, Leggings Cry Baby are discounted to $40 from an original price of $58. Overall, pricing is higher than fast fashion and closer to niche designer brands.
The advantages are clear brand values, recognizable artist collaborations and limited-edition prints, and product pages that provide materials, care instructions, sizing, model references, and return information, which helps reduce purchase uncertainty. Inclusive sizing and local production also strengthen brand trust. The drawbacks are that the pages do not clearly display payment methods, international shipping, shipping costs, or delivery times; limited-edition items may sell out in certain sizes; some SALE items are marked FINAL SALE; and many products require hand washing, line drying, or even dry cleaning, making care relatively demanding.
NOOWORKS is suitable for consumers who value independent design, artistic prints, slow fashion, local manufacturing, and inclusive sizing.
